The following list of jobs is taken directly from Business Insider. These jobs only require a high school diploma or a two-year associate degree. They all have a median annual salary of at least $55,000.
In our list you’ll see the job title and the median annual salary. Visit BusinessInsider.com to find a job description, education requirements, projected job openings through 2022, and on the job training information.
Here are the 35 highest paying jobs that do not require a degree:
- Air Traffic Controllers – $122,530
- Radiation Therapists – $77,560
- Elevator Installers and Repairers – $76,650
- Nuclear Reactor Operators – $74,990
- Detectives and Criminal Investigators – $74,300
- Commercial Pilots – $73,280
- Power Distributors and Dispatchers – $71,690
- Dental Hygienists – $70,210
- Nuclear Medicine Technologists – $70,180
- First Line Supervisors Of NonRetail Sales Workers – $70,060
- Farmer, Ranchers, and Other Agricultural Managers – $69,300
- Nuclear Technicians – $69,060
- Funeral Service Directors – $66,720
- Power Plant Operators – $66,130
- Diagnostic Medical Sonographers – $65,860
- Registered Nurses – $65,470
-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ists – $65,360
- Gaming Managers – $65,220
- Transportation Inspectors – $63,680
- Electrical Power Line Installers and Repairers – $63,250
- Postmasters and Mail Superintendents – $63,050
- Subway and Streetcar Operators – $62,730
- Web Developers – $62,500
- Petroleum Pump System Operators, Refinery Operators, and Gaugers – $61,850
- Aerospace Engineering and Operations Technicians – $61,530
- Gas Plant Operators – $61,140
- First Line Supervisors Of Mechanics, Installers, and Repairers – $60,250
- Claims Adjusters, Examiners, and Investigators – $59,960
- First Line Supervisors Of Construction Trades And Extraction Workers – $59,700
- Computer Network Support Specialists – $59,090
- Purchasing Agents, Except Wholesale, Retail, and Farm Products – $58,760
- Real Estate Brokers – $58,350
- Electrical and Electronics Engineering Technicians – $57,850
- First Line Supervisors Of Correctional Officers – $57,840
- Boilermakers – $56,560
